Football… or is it Soccer? WHO CARES!

Egypt has recently won the African Cup of Nations! Congratulations! In what was probably the most watched televised football tournament in this country, Egyptian fans heroically cheered their team on to an ultimate victory over the Ivory Coast’s team (after 2 regular halves, 2 extra halves and ultimately 8 penalty kicks).
